Drilling systems and hybrid drill bits for drilling in a subterranean formation and methods relating thereto
Drill bits and methods relating thereto are disclosed. In an embodiment, the drill bit includes a body having a plurality of legs each having a lower section that has a leading surface and a trailing surface. A plurality of cone cutters are each rotatably mounted to the lower section of one of the legs, each having a cone axis, and including a first plurality of cutter elements arranged about the cone axis such that each is shear the formation when the body is rotated about the bit axis.
Cutting elements with impact resistant diamond body
Cutting elements include a diamond-bonded body attached with a substrate. The substrate has a coercivity of greater than about 200 Oe, and has a magnetic saturation of from about 73 to 90. The diamond-bonded body has a compressive stress at the surface of greater than about 0.9 GPa after heat treatment, and greater than about 1.2 GPa prior to heat treatment.
POLYCRYSTALLINE DIAMOND COMPACT TABLE WITH POLYCRYSTALLINE DIAMOND EXTENSIONS THEREFROM
A polycrystalline element includes a table formed of polycrystalline diamond. The table includes a first surface; a second surface spaced apart from the first surface; and at least one side extending between the first surface and the second surface. The table also includes a plurality of extensions also formed of polycrystalline diamond, wherein at least one extension of the plurality of extensions extends away from at least one of the first surface and the at least one side. The at least one extension of the plurality of extensions includes a first portion that is polyhedral shaped. Optionally, the polycrystalline diamond of at least one extension of the plurality of extensions is contiguous with the polycrystalline diamond of the table. The polycrystalline element may be used in downhole tools for boring and well drilling, machine tools, and bearings.

HYBRID BIT WITH ROLLER CONES HAVING INSERTS
A hybrid bit with roller cones having inserts is disclosed, includes a bit body, blades and roller cones. All the fixed cutting elements at the inner cone section, nose section and shoulder section of blades herein constitutes two sets of corresponding fixed cutting elements respectively, forming two profile envelopes of fixed cutting elements at least in the interval at the nose section and shoulder section, the two profile envelopes of fixed cutting elements are spaced at high and low intervals at the nose section and shoulder section, forming two stages of cutting by fixed cutting elements; and the cutting position of the cone insert mainly corresponds to the nose section and shoulder section of blades, the outermost cutting profile envelope of cone inserts formed by all or part of cutting elements on cones herein is higher than the outermost cutting profile envelope of fixed cutting elements, forming the third stage of cutting. The invention can effectively develop rate of penetration in hard and plastic formation, maintain and prolong the service life of the hybrid bit, and broaden the formation suitability of the hybrid bit.

Polycrystalline diamond constructions with modified reaction zone
Polycrystalline diamond constructions comprise a diamond body attached with a substrate during high pressure/high temperature processing, and include a modified reaction zone interposed between the body and substrate that is engineered to minimize or eliminate unwanted back diffusion of carbon from the diamond body into the substrate during the high pressure/high temperature processing.
Rotating cutter single cone bit
A rotating cutter single cone bit includes a bit body and a cone that is rotatably coupled to the bit body. Cutters are arranged on the cone. At least one cutter on the cone is a rotating cutter. The rotating cutter forms a rotational connection with the cone. The geometric center of the front cutting face of the rotating cutter or the front cutting face of the rotating cutter is offset from the rotating axis of the rotating cutter, and the geometric center of the rear cutting face or the rear cutting face of the rotating cutter is on the same side of the offset of the front cutting face. The front cutting face is closer to the rotating axis of the rotating cutter than the rear cutting face. The rotating cutter is rotatable about the rotating axis of the rotating cutter on the cone.

Bi-center bit and drilling tools with enhanced hydraulics
A drilling tool includes a pilot bit coupled to an eccentric reamer that has a reaming side and a stabilizing side. A fluid passageway extends between the reamer and the pilot bit, and the tool includes at least one upwardly-directed nozzle in fluid communication with the fluid passageway and positioned on the stabilizing side of the reamer. The reamer may include a plurality of angularly spaced blades on the reaming side that radially extend a first distance, the reamer blades being disposed within a first arcuate segment defined by the two most distant reamer blades. One or more stabilizing blades extend a second distance that is less than the first distance, the stabilization blades being disposed within a second arcuate segment defined by the two most distant reamer blades and that has the angular measure equal to 360 degrees minus the first arcuate segment.
